LeTort Park

LeTort Park is a delightful spot for families and nature enthusiasts. This park features well-maintained walking trails that wind through lush greenery, offering a peaceful escape from the hustle and bustle of everyday life. One notable feature is the creek that runs alongside the paths, providing a soothing soundtrack as you walk or jog. The park also includes playgrounds for children, making it an ideal location for family outings.

On weekends, you might find local groups conducting yoga classes or informal gatherings, adding to the sense of community. If you're someone who enjoys birdwatching, LeTort Park is home to various bird species. Bring binoculars and see how many you can spot during your visit.

Thornwald Park

Another gem is Thornwald Park, which boasts a rich history tied to the Carlisle Indian School. The park’s expansive grounds include historical markers detailing the site’s past, allowing visitors to learn while they enjoy their surroundings. With picnic areas shaded by mature trees and well-maintained sports fields, Thornwald Park caters to both active families and those seeking relaxation.

One of its most remarkable features is the network of trails that meander through beautiful woodlands. These trails are perfect for hiking or biking and provide an excellent opportunity for wildlife observation. In springtime, the blooming flowers create a picturesque landscape that attracts photographers and nature lovers alike.

Cumberland County Historical Society Museum

The Cumberland County Historical Society Museum stands as a testament to the region's storied past. Housed in a historic building itself, this museum displays artifacts ranging from colonial times through modern-day events that have shaped Carlisle. Exhibits are thoughtfully curated to engage visitors with interactive displays and informative signage detailing significant moments in local history.

One standout exhibit focuses on the Carlisle Indian School — an institution with complex historical implications regarding Native American education in America. Artifacts from former students tell poignant stories about identity and cultural heritage that resonate deeply within contemporary discussions about race relations today.

For those interested in genealogy or local history research, the museum also provides resources such as archives where individuals can delve into their ancestry or explore regional narratives further.

U.S. Army Heritage and Education Center

A short drive from downtown Carlisle leads you to one of America’s premier military history museums: The U.S. Army Heritage and Education Center (USAHEC). This extensive facility chronicles Army history through immersive exhibits showcasing artifacts from various conflicts spanning centuries.

The highlight here is undoubtedly its outdoor interpretive trail featuring large-scale displays depicting different eras of military engagement — complete with tanks, helicopters, and other equipment used by soldiers throughout history. Visitors can walk through time as they explore each section dedicated to significant battles or campaigns conducted by American forces.

Inside the museum itself lies an impressive collection of documents related not only to military operations but also personal stories from soldiers who served across different wars — making it both educational and evocative.

The Old Courthouse

For those intrigued by architecture mixed with historical significance, The Old Courthouse in downtown Carlisle is worth visiting. Built in 1786, this structure showcases stunning Federal-style architecture that has stood resilient over time while serving various civic purposes throughout its existence.

Today visitors can explore guided tours highlighting architectural features along with fascinating accounts revealing pivotal moments associated with early American jurisprudence right here in Cumberland County!
